Web2 de abr. de 2015 · The Mennonites also hold a handful of key beliefs that set them apart from other Christians. Here are four key beliefs: 1. Radical founding: The Mennonites trace their origin to a radical offshoot of the Protestant Reformation that occurred in the 1500s. The Mennonites are named after Menno Simons, a one-time Catholic priest. The beliefs of the movement are those of the Believers' Church. One of the earliest expressions of Mennonite Anabaptist faith was the Schleitheim Confession, adopted on February 24, 1527. WebAs the Mennonite church grew, it became more lenient. Both Amish and Mennonites are branches of Anabaptists, dissenters to the Roman Catholic church in the 1500s. Menno Simons (pictured here) started the Mennonites in 1536 to focus more on rejection of sin and non-violence.
